Yellow Claw BIO:
Yellow Claw is a renowned electronic music duo from Amsterdam, known for their energetic performances and unique blend of trap, bass, and electronic dance music. Since their formation in 2010, they have gained significant popularity in the global music scene, with a dedicated fan base and numerous chart-topping hits.
